Forums / National / Russian / Идеи / новый скин админки

<<<12345>>>

Macik
#16 2012-04-12 10:46

Я за!

Но раз уж разговор идет, по большей части, о юзабилити, то изложу мысли.

что меня не устраивает в текущей админке - это необходимость добираться до некоторых пунктов через серию кликов.
Для примера админка Джумлы - там все через единое меню (но это тоже не удобно!).

Идея и «feature request» такие: иметь меню настраиваемое пользователем (не обязательно большое, 5-ти пунктов хватит). Можно как продолжение главного меню.

Реализация например такая:  рядом с заголовком любого раздела разместить иконку «добавить в пользовательское меню». Таким образом пользователь сам на главную панель «меню» может вытянуть нужные ему пункты. А при необходимости удалить.

 

 

https://github.com/macik
правильный хостинг — https://goo.gl/fjCa1F
Trustmaster
#17 2012-04-12 11:10

Ярлыки быстрого доступа на левую панель выносить, в общем. Да, было бы удобно.

May the Source be with you!
esclkm
#18 2012-04-12 19:19

чуть больше : http://www.cotonti.com/datas/users/priopi_27.rar

ссылка для скачивания

комментируем это только начало... если будут дурные отзывы оно не пойдет в 09

пока названо в честь риского бога плодородия)

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#19 2012-04-12 19:35

Не плохо, но ИМХО, ставь лучше 11-пиксельную тахому, и в инпатах убери тень шрифта.

Добавлено 29 секунд спустя:

радио-кнопки криво

Kort
#20 2012-04-13 04:42

Есть несколько замечаний:

1. Складывается впечатление что топик стартер все время проводит в админке.

2. Складывается впечатление что клиенты стартера и их клиенты все время проводят в админке.

3. Два или три товарища уже мутили здесь воду своими "проектами" модеринзации админки. Концов этих жалких потуг уже не найти, хотя крик стоял еще тот.

Теперь по сути:

Хотелось бы услышать нормальное обоснование всех этих "предложений". Не свои личные переживания о закипающем мозге -- с этим все понятно, а обоснования -- что, где и зачем должно быть.

Хотелось бы также услышать (и увидеть) как это будет выгдядеть не только на максимальном, но и в минимальном разрешении: 1024*600.

Я понимаю, все это базируется на понимании того, что админка должна работать без поддержки скриптов?

Я также понимаю что как и в случае с существующей админкой, это творение позволит мне легко реализовывать админки, которые необходимы клиентам. Т.е. на этой теме можно без труда базировать другие, совершенно иные по компоновке. Как это возможно сейчас. Это так?

И субъективное мнение: лично я не вижу никаких преимуществ flexi в админке. Список плагинов шириной в 2000px -- неудобно. Раздел конфигураций, который из "кирпичиков" превратится в строки, вытянутые по всей ширине -- плохо. Чтобы увидеть все это безумие в реальности, поиграйте в файербаге ширинами. А если как в concept_27 у меня будут "дыры" на полэкрана (см. форму добавления категории), то зачем такой fullwidth?

Минирезюме: создавайте репозитории и клепайте свои админки. Если все это будет сопровождаться и поддерживаться, мы их будем устанавливать, оценивать и предлагать своим клиентам. А если они не подойдут (или тупо надоест, как предыдущим админописателям), всегда будет и базовый скин и возможность реализовать свой кастомный.

SED.by - создание сайтов, разработка плагинов и тем для Котонти
esclkm
#21 2012-04-13 19:08

Kort первые 3 замечания - сводятся - я хочу чтобы мой труд был вечен и увековечен. Баналоно не замечая серьезных недостатков текущей темы. такие как 2/3 экрана занимает шапка - которая - будем откровенны в адиминке не играет роли. Так же с учетом современной статичтики 13XX сейчас популярнее нежели 1024 = а значит у большинства пустые не функциональные полоосы по бокам

про разрешение 1024 - так если ты тестировал в фаер баге то обратил внимание что минимальная ширина 1024

про максимальную ширину - этот вопрос подумался уже - если бы только ктото внимательно почитал тему

что за концепт 27?

Да правильно понимаешь - своим клиентам студия Seditio.by сможет ставить произвольные админки при необходимости. Меняется только шаблон

про репозитории - к сожалению добрых дел мастер давно не дает людям бесплтаного хлеба. я не про себя.

в общем резюме получилось ни о чем - не разбирая сути проблемы.

 

Добавлено 9 минут спустя:

P.S. Я возможно ошибаюсь - но админка на то и нужна - чтобы в ней проводить меньше времени)))

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
This post was edited by esclkm (2012-04-13 19:18, 12 years ago)
Kort
#22 2012-04-13 19:48

Да нет. Я вижу что на базе моего скина можно делать другие и очень сомневаюсь что на базе твоего опуса можно сделать хоть что-то внятное.

Что это за современная статистика? И почему в нее не попал мой нетбук, с которого я решаю половину вопросов, и почему мне теперь должно быть неудобно это делать? Можно увидеть потолок источник этих выкладок?

Спасибо что напомнил мне что я понимаю. Я это уже применяю, и суть моего вопроса другая: можно ли на базе твоего "чуда" делать что-то стоящее как сейчас? Я уже понял что нет, потому как посмотрел в архив.

Простыми словами: уговаривать клиента что твое произведение ему подходит куда сложнее, чем сверстать на базе существующего скина то, что он хочет.

SED.by - создание сайтов, разработка плагинов и тем для Котонти
esclkm
#23 2012-04-13 20:09

Дмитрий тебе не надоело окровенно хамить?? и посылать на откровенно. личные притензии высказывай лично. не становить все ниже.

http://habrahabr.ru/post/141948/

littledev.ru - мой маленький зарождающийся блог о котонти.
снижение стоимости программирования и снижение стоимости производства разные вещи. Первое можно скорее сравнить с раздачей работникам дешевых инструментов, чем со снижением зарплаты
Moool13
#24 2012-04-13 20:17

Вмешаюсь.

Насколько я понял, текущая админка создана Kort'ом?

 

Если честно, это больше похоже не на решение проблем, а на батл "Чья админка в итоге будет дефолтной".

 

Теперь от меня:

esclkm

недостатков текущей темы. такие как 2/3 экрана занимает шапка

Ну не 2/3, но все же прилично, шапку нужно уменьшать.

Kort

лично я не вижу никаких преимуществ flexi в админке. Список плагинов шириной в 2000px -- неудобно. Раздел конфигураций, который из "кирпичиков" превратится в строки, вытянутые по всей ширине -- плохо.

Оптимальный вариант - ширина в 900-1000px, на всю ширину лишнее, ИМХО

---

Фейсбуковские кнопки удобнее, 11-пиксельная тахома красивее, хлебные крошки не надо делать в верхнем регистре.

 

Пока печатал, пару идей забыл..

Trustmaster
#25 2012-04-13 20:31

Я скажу так, без разборок кто прав, а кто не прав. Если абстрагироваться от темы дефолтности или не дефолтности, то админка получается интересная и имеющая право на жизнь. Времени на устранение недостатков предостаточно, так что раз уж esclkm начал делать, то пусть доводит её до ума. Потом, после испытаний в полевых условиях достаточным количеством народа, можно будет вести речь о том, какая админка нам нужна в коробке.

May the Source be with you!
Fox
#26 2012-04-13 21:56

Зачем сорится, для Сиенки админки 3 уже есть а тема пользовательской части в паблике только одна. Предлагаю снять стес: берем этот каркас http://www.designinfluences.com/fluid960gs/12/fluid/jquery/ и каждый пилит по 2 - 3 TPL простенких и все будут довольны и тем к Сиене на одну больше станет:)

ХаЧу ЧПУ для форума!!! ХаЧу ДаКуменцию к ДвИжКу!!! ХаЧу АпиСания TPL ТаГов!??
artnevsky
#27 2012-04-13 22:39

Доброй всем ночи! Для того чтобы понимали, что мое мнение хоть и не является единственно-верным, но все таки заставляет к нему прислушаться не как к обычному пользователю системы Cotonti, а как к специалисту, который плохого не посоветует.... 

 

Чтобы не было оппонентов кричащих да он лох ничего в этом не понимает, кому его мнение интересно, отвечаю: я человек с 2 высшими образованиями (техника и финансы), кандидатская диссертация по системам автоматизации и алгоритмическому обеспечению гибких модулей плазменной обработки, с 1996 года занимаю должности директоров по маркетингу и рекламе в крупнейших компаниях Петербурга и России - системных интеграторах, издательских домах, предприятиях большой энергетики, рекламных агентствах. В интернете с 1998 года, первый компьютер с 1994 года. 7 персональных грантов мэрии Петербурга, президентская стипендия. Что бы еще сказать такого, скромного  :))))))) 

А теперь по делу. 

Почитал я тут много чего от всех пользователей и пришел к выводу просто напросто хренью некоторые занимаются, не конструктив описывают, а личные обиды пытаются выместить на новом предложении уважаемого мной esclkm.

Если кому интересно, то система Cotonti мной используется в 3 проектах, притом очень много, т.е. в системе каждый день по несколько часов провожу, постоянно идут правки сайта – его развитие.

На сайте более 100 разделов, и более 2000 страниц, существующая система (раздел структура сайта) крайне коряво выглядит для больших объемов информации, просил esclkm править ширину всех полей вручную, подгоняли чуть ли не каждый миллиметр, чтобы все вместилось, не на то тратим время. В итоге мне все это надоело и я показал esclkm свой сайт сделанный на другой системе A2C написанной профессиональным программистом как коммерческий продукт на котором он заработал очень неплохо (система писалась под крупных заказчиков).

К сожалению у меня стоит старая версия 2006 года (обращаю внимание 6 лет назад! Умные лди уже двигались в этом направлении!!!)  Так вот, я показал эту систему esclkm и говорю вот хочу как-то так, сможем сделать? А мне в ответ так я как-раз такого типа сейчас разрабатываю и через пару дней мне подключил то, что на всеобщем обсуждении сейчас находится.

Сразу скажу, просто замечательно получилось – система хоть стала двигаться вперед! То, что было - меня категорически не устраивало, мое мнение по новому дизайну и конструкции админки – Да! предложение интересное, его стоит поддержать и развивать, естественно с учетом пожеланий и опыта других. Не забывайте, что все системы давно уже используют весь экран, читайте статистику мониторов и диагоналей, кто все еще живет старыми понятиями. У меня есть несколько клиентов, которым наплевать на всех клиентов у кого диагональ монитора не 17 дюймов, спросите почему, да тому, что у них клиенты на меньших мониторах не сидят – проводили маркетинговые исследования.

С точки зрения коммерческой составляющей системы, не в обиду скажу, система еще сырая для того чтобы ее продавать, знаете понятие – «Дорого» так про то что сейчас внешне выглядит по Питерским и Московским восприятиям сделано «НЕ Дорого», а то что предлагает «esclkm» можно сказать приближает к Дороговизне пусть не сильно но постепенно и главное в правильном направлении!

Как рекламист скажу – цвета хорошие подобраны, минималистический дизайн всегда рулит – яндекс тому пример, кто скажет, что Яндекс хреново выглядит, пусть бумажки побольше возьмет чтобы подтереть одно место, потому как Яндекс и Гугл -  ЛУЧШИЕ примеры минималистического дизайна, на котором надо учиться! Чего мудрить берите готовые элементы этих сатов – сочетаний цвета и шрифтов и вы получите то, над чем в этих компаниях трудятся не один десяток человек и не один десяток лет.

 

Смотрите сами и решайте сами, что лучше, лично я уже использую на своих сайтах новый дизайн предложенный esclkm!

http://www.cotonti.com/datas/users/adminka_1911.jpg - сравнение админ-панелей.

Kort
#28 2012-04-14 03:53

Все это неинтересно. Предлагаю-таки вернуться к сути. Но некоторые вещи хотелось бы прояснить с самого начала:

1. Сегодня в дистрибутиве Котонти присутствует тема Nemesis, которая является стартовым инструментом разработчика сайта. Эта тема есть производное от sed-light, из которого я когда-то давно удалил всю кастомизацию и оставил только «кубики». Nemesis для Генуи была обкатана в рамках проекта Seditio.by и успешно применялась на десятках сайтов на базе Генуи. Версию для Сиены я уже опробовал на десятке проектов. Несмотря на возможность использования полностью стороннего html/css в теме, работать с Nemesis мне понравилось больше.

Многие «энд-юзеры» до сих пор считают эту тему некрасивой и очень любят красивый Сумисан. Это нормальное заблуждение, поскольку в Nemesis присутствует примитивный дизайн, который правда предназначен только для индикации, например, ширин, но не для эстетики.

Если завтра из Nemesis сделать концептуальную и суперкрасивую тему, 20 энд-юзеров будут в восторге подгонять под нее свои 20 сайтов. Но 10 девелоперов (200 сайтов) поймут что стартап теперь придется делать свой. Т.е. нужно будет отслеживать возможные изменения в разметке базовой темы и применять их к своим 10 разным модельным темам. С высоты своих 50+ проектов на Котонти скажу, что это очень-очень грустно.

2. Сегодня в дистрибутиве Котонти также присутствует в безымянном виде тема AdminGlo, которая также является «деперсонифицированным» производным от набора админовских шаблонов крайне неудачной базовой темы sed-light. Изначально эта тема была частью Nemesis Genoa.

Дефолтная админка действительно имеет своеобразный дизайн. Сделано это исходя из следующего:

  • Должно быть хоть что-то (вторая Антарктида нам не нужна)
  • Это хоть что-то должно быть стартапом, т.е. понимаемыми кубиками

Кстати, вся идея с темами для админки скорее предполагала появление их большого количества, нежели придумывание универсально-новой. И кстати, именно по этой причине (но не потому что этого делать нельзя) в дефолтной админке нет скриптов.

Кстати, кто и зачем впихнул в дефолт фэйсбуковские кнопки, я не знаю, но спорить не стал (хотя считаю это не совсем правильным).

Теперь о главном. Дефолтная админка – это стартап (тоже кубики). Весь ее дизайн находится в хедере и футере и очень легко локализуется, удаляется или переделывается под свои нужды. «Серединка» должна оставаться единой для всех модификаций, поскольку только такой подход сможет обеспечить корректные апгрэйды админок для их создателей.

Мне также интересно создание своей «студийной» админки, и я уже экспериментировал с этим. И снова мне понравилось, поскольку при минимальных трудозатратах внешний вид изменился радикально. Все это производилось вне модельного скина, на базе коммерческого дизайна, только через стили и без навязывания кому-либо.

Если же сейчас допустить бесконтрольное влезание в дефолт, произойдет ситуация, описанная в последнем абзаце п. 1.

3. Теперь все-таки о псевдопроблемах и закипании мозгов

Если речь идет о «высокой навигации». Смотри выше. Делайте свои шапкоподвалы, и пусть вам и вашим клиентам будет хорошо. Пополняйте раздел тем на cotonti.com своими кастомизациями.

Если речь идет о ширине. Если пройтись по всем локациям админки, можно увидеть что единственным местом, где действительно требуется fullwidth, является раздел структуры. Причем только для сайтов с большим количеством родительских и вложенных категорий.

Но во-первых, сайт в 1000 разделов – это один случай на сотню (скорее даже реже). Наиболее типовым количеством я бы назвал 10-15, максимум 20 категорий. Да, это совсем не означает, что администраторам таких сайтов придется страдать от перегрева. Но это также не означает, что остальные 99% пользователей должны по дефолту получить 1900px по ширине между названием плагина и кнопкой «Открыть». Заполнять пустоты вне дэшборда просто нечем, а ширина колонки имеет значение.

Во-вторых, здесь все также понимают, что принципиально админка в Котонти совершенно не приспособлена для удобной массовой работы с многочисленными категориями. Хотя я бы назвал это разумным компромиссом, поскольку для умеренного количества категорий плюсов гораздо больше. Лично я единственно правильным решением для этой ситуации считаю создание специализированного админ-плагина. Это больше соответствует идеологии Котонти, чем замена стартапа на готовое, но «заточенное» под 1% пользователей решение.

Кроме этого, существуют способ(ы) обхода проблемы «1000 категорий», но это тема для другой дискуссии.

Остались только ширины полей? К дефолтной теме они не имеют абсолютно никакого отношения. Рекомендую селекторы атрибутов и волшебные селекторы jQuery. Это поможет.

Суммируя п. 3, могу заметить, что выступления ecslkm и его спонсора больше походят на попытку зачем-то протащить в дистр решение собственной проблемы. По крайней мере, я вижу что мотивация вызвана именно сложностью с нестандартным сайтом. Проблема, как видим, абсолютно решабельная. Но это так, к месту.

Я не против fullwidth, но, полагаю, я доступно объяснил, что указанные выше проблемы не имеют ничего общего с админовским дефолтом. Но если такое (fullwidth / flexi / responsive) требование или желание присутствует, работайте с #header, .body и #footer из таблицы стилей и селективно с соответствующими шаблонами. Не умеете или не получается – спросите на форуме.

Еще раз повторю суть:

- стартапы трогать не надо

- темы для админки можно и нужно делать продуктивно: разметка ядра темы должна оставаться читабельной и понимаемой, единой и лаконичной, а для креатива есть css и jQuery

P.S. 1024*600 -- это разрешение не настольной пятнашки (1024*768), а стандартного нетбука.

SED.by - создание сайтов, разработка плагинов и тем для Котонти
This post was edited by Kort (2012-04-14 04:10, 12 years ago)
Trustmaster
#29 2012-04-14 07:34

Kort, не соглашусь только с утверждением "либо стартап, либо эстетика". Как показывает опыт Bootstrap и других пободных боекомплектов, сочетать приятный внешний вид и простоту разработки можно. И нужно. Да, самая важная аудитория для нас - студии и разработчики. Но даже разработчики весьма привередливы в эстетическом плане. Встречают по одёжке, скачивают базовый пакет, ставят. Если с первого взгляда не цепляет, идут дальше. Поэтому нельзя игнорировать нововведения в дизайне и пользовательских интерфейсах, ссылаясь на то, что это повредит расширяемости системы. Надо работать и над тем, и над другим одновременно.

May the Source be with you!
Kort
#30 2012-04-14 07:49

Ок, но я категорически против того, чтобы модели превращали в финальные версии. Тем более те, у кого проблемы с версткой.

SED.by - создание сайтов, разработка плагинов и тем для Котонти
This post was edited by Kort (2012-04-14 07:56, 12 years ago)

<<<12345>>>